Job Summary

As an International Onboarding Analyst, you will be responsible for ensuring that all new clients are successfully onboarded to our Commercial Bank.

You will work closely with clients, Relationship Managers, and other internal teams to gather necessary information, complete required documentation, and ensure a smooth transition for the client.

Your work will be critical to the success of our business, as you will help us build strong relationships with new clients and set the foundation for future growth.

Job Responsibilities
  • Manage end-to-end onboarding process for new international clients
  • Collaborate with Relationship Managers and other internal teams to gather required documentation and information
  • Ensure timely and accurate completion of all required documentation
  • Communicate with clients to provide updates on progress and address any issues
  • Conduct due diligence and risk assessments on new clients
  • Ensure compliance with all regulatory requirements
  • Continuously improve processes and procedures to enhance the client experience
Required qualifications, capabilities, and skills
  • Bachelor's degree in Finance, Business Administration, or related field
  • 1-3 years of experience in Commercial Banking or a related field
  • Strong project management and organizational skills
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ively in a team environment
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office
  • Fluent in Spanish and English
Preferred qualifications, capabilities, and skills
  • Knowledge of international banking regulations and compliance requirements
  • Experience working with clients in the Latin America region
  • Knowledge of Anti-Money Laundering (AML) regulations
  • Detail-oriented and analytical mindset
